From: Khem Raj <raj.k...@gmail.com> glibc 2.41+ has added [1] definitions for sched_setattr and sched_getattr functions and struct sched_attr. Therefore, it needs to be checked for here as well before defining sched_attr, to avoid a compilation failure.
Define sched_attr conditionally only when SCHED_ATTR_SIZE_VER0 is not defined.
